it needs an angle do you have one?
'alwaysaway" is one word I believe, but it defaults at 1, so you dont need a line talking about that. If you want a door to just open one way, then add 'alwaysaway' '0' but otherwise just give it an angle(either one, doesnt matter) and it should work.
Also doortype wood is the default I think, anyway I dont add a doortype for wooden doors and they sound wooden to me =)

Angle
If you want the door to open both ways, don't put "alwayaway 0". Look at the door from the top and select it. Now hit key N and pick an angle number for one of the two directions the player will face to open it.
ummm yea alwaysaway "0" would make it NOT open both ways heh
When i first started making doors i always put alwaysaway "1" on them, but its not necessary. Just a valid angle will make it work.
